Default recording phone conversations

Is there a way to record phone conversations traversing the lan? It would be extremely nice for me to have as I could record the meetings I frequently have to drift in and out of and play back the things that I missed during one of my absences. If it matters I have a SPA2000.

Excuse my ignorance but is phone traffic encrypted by default using public key cyptography? If not, recording phone conversations seems like it would be trivial to implement. Im very new to this all.

with simply spa2000, well, not very likely.

if you were to set up something like asterisk, then yes, it becomes very easy to record conversations.
(of course, the very act of setting up and running asterisk cannot exactly be described as "easy" for most people...)

Excuse my ignorance but is phone traffic encrypted by default using public key cyptography? If not, recording phone conversations seems like it would be trivial to implement.
Most VoIP calls aren't encrypted. Skype or PGPFone calls are notable exceptions to this rule. That's why the Sipura offering the ability to do encrypted calls in their SPAs is a bigger deal than it would be if everyone else already did it.
